Is there any way I can add vertices onto a model? beacaus I already model, but don't know if it's possible, every time I try it says too many vertices more then the original model. please help!

Tech questions is the right place to ask..
You can not delete or add vertices or indices, in Halo PC models.. You can only, move, rotate...
You will always get that error message up, sorry but it's not possible.
